UWM Libraries Digital Collections is a great resource for beautiful, historic, and uniquely Milwaukee images to customize your Zoom and Teams backgrounds. Browse through over 130,000 images of Milwaukee, the world, and historic maps and prints. To help you sort through all that treasure, we’ve selected a few of our favorite Milwaukee images and provided some steps to help you get started:
-
- Find an image you like in our UWM Digital Collections (or see our selections, below).
- Download a “medium” jpeg; save the jpeg to your computer.
- When you join a Teams meeting, add the image as your background. See details at MS Teams support:
- In Zoom, from the Video icon choose virtual background and use the + to add new images to your suite of backgrounds.
